参考:http://www.freeopens.com/2010_02_608.html
修改vsftp配置文件
#vi /etc/vsftpd/vsftpd.conf
anonymous_enable=NO
local_enable=YES
write_enable=NO
guest_enable=YES
guest_username=www
chroot_list_enable=YES
user_config_dir=/etc/vsftpd/user_conf
虚拟用户配置,添加用户和密码
#vi /etc/vsftpd/vsftpdusers.txt
#db_load -T -t hash -f /etc/vsftpd/vsftpdusers.txt /etc/vsftpd/vsftpdusers.db
#chmod 600 /etc/vsftpd/vsftpdusers.db
配置认证方式,只需要2行
#vi /etc/pam.d/vsftpd
auth required /lib/security/pam_userdb.so db=/etc/vsftpd/vsftpdusers
account required /lib/security/pam_userdb.so db=/etc/vsftpd/vsftpdusers